The Operations Delivery Analyst is responsible for ensuring the quality of our systems are continuously working to a high standard and that new features and integrations are operating at an acceptable level prior to releasing into production environments and making readily available to our clients.

This is a hybrid position. Hybrid employees can alternate time between both remote and office. Employees in hybrid roles are expected to work from the office 2-3 set days a week (determined by leadership/site), with a general guidepost of being in the office 50% or more of the time based on business needs.
